Boys raise R25 000 for Teddy Bear Foundation
WESTCLIFF – Two Grade 7 learners of The Ridge School arranged a movie day to raise funds to assist abused children at the Teddy Bear Clinic.
Grade 7 learners Isa Ebrahim and Yusuf Surtee of The Ridge School donated R25 000 to the Teddy Bear Foundation thanks to their lucrative movie day fundraiser.
The school’s Grade 7s are tasked with getting involved with a charity as part of the leadership programme at the school. Being true entrepreneurs and philanthropists, the pair decided that a movie day would be ideal to raise funds.
Isa said that his friend’s grandmother ran the Teddy Bear Clinic and he had often heard that it needed donations, spurring him on to support the good cause.

The Teddy Bear Foundation, based in Parktown, provides free, holistic child protection services to abused children.
Isa said, “I came up with the idea [to host a movie day] because a friend of mine had done it last year and made a good amount of money. I knew that if I partnered with Yusuf, together we could make much more. Luckily, there was an awesome movie out at the time and I knew my friends would want to watch it.”
Within two weeks, they managed to secure a location at the Killarney CineCentre who accommodated them. They decided on Captain Marvel, which appealed to their age group. The boys created pamphlets and publicised the event on social media to attract support. They sold 185 tickets and received 98 donations from various people, totalling R25 000.
“We are very privileged and go to an amazing school. We can get whatever we want. This was a way to help abused kids who don’t have what we have,” said Isa.
The director at the Teddy Bear Clinic Dr Shaheda Omar said, “Children are our future and these children are a shining example to us all. They took the time and effort to reach out to needy children… We need to learn from this that together we should hold hands to make a difference.”
The funds raised will be life-changing for two children at the clinic as it will cover the cost of forensic assessment, medical exams, therapy and psychological sessions, and court preparation.
